33, Asplin Road, Leicester has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of C.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 13 Nov 2015.
The property is connected to mains gas and has fully double glazed windows. It is heated using a boiler and radiators.
The closest station to 33, Asplin Road, Leicester is South Wigston station which is 1.9 kilometres away.
According to data from the Environment Agency, the flood risk in this area is considered to be very low.
